Core Viewpoint - An individual used AI-generated voice to impersonate U.S. Secretary of State Rubio, contacting various domestic and foreign officials, indicating potential security risks associated with AI technology in diplomatic communications [1] Group 1: Incident Details - The impersonator contacted three foreign ministers, a U.S. governor, and a U.S. congressman through the Signal messaging app in mid-June [1] - At least two of the targets received voice messages from the impersonator, and one text message was sent inviting further communication on Signal [1] Group 2: Implications - The actions of the impersonator suggest an intent to manipulate individuals using AI-generated text and voice, potentially to extract information or access accounts [1]
